#867234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#867234 is composed of 52.5% red, 44.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 36.5%. #867234 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e468 with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#867234 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#867234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#867234 has RGB values of R:134, G:114,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.61,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8811060.

Shades and Tints of #867234
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070603 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#867234
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626058 is the less saturated color, while #b88c02 is the most saturated one.
